What is the difference between a historic hotel and a heritage hotel?
"Heritage hotel" is more common in Asia and Europe, while "historic hotel" is a term often used in the U.S. though overall the terms are quite similar. The building and architecture of historic hotels are generally what's most important. For a heritage hotel, mainly, it's cultural value as well as how it inspired the community.
